Comprehending Asbestos and Its Risks



Asbestos, a normally taking place mineral understood for its warm resistance and longevity, positions severe health and wellness threats when its fibers are breathed in or consumed. asbestos testing cost. Exposure to asbestos can result in severe wellness problems such as lung mesothelioma cancer, cancer, and asbestosis. Regardless of its helpful residential or commercial properties, asbestos has actually been commonly prohibited in numerous countries because of the tested link between asbestos exposure and these serious diseases


The threat depends on the tiny fibers that can quickly end up being airborne when asbestos-containing products are disturbed or harmed. As soon as breathed in, these fibers can end up being lodged in the lungs, creating inflammation and scarring in time. The latency duration in between direct exposure to asbestos and the advancement of related conditions can extend a number of decades, making early discovery and prevention important.


Asbestos was typically used in building and construction products, insulation, and vehicle parts prior to its health and wellness risks were totally recognized. Today, proper screening and removal of asbestos-containing materials are important to secure individuals from the risks connected with asbestos exposure.




Identifying Prospective Asbestos Products



The identification of prospective asbestos products is a crucial action in guaranteeing the security of people exposed to unsafe substances in different settings. Asbestos can be located in a wide variety of structure materials, including however not restricted to insulation, ceiling tiles, floor ceramic tiles, concrete sheets, and roofing shingles - asbestos inspection. Identifying these materials accurately is necessary to properly taking care of the risks connected with asbestos exposure

One typical method for recognizing possible asbestos products is through visual examination. This involves looking for specific features such as a coarse look, a grayish color, or details labeling showing the existence of asbestos. Aesthetic assessment alone is not sufficient for definitive identification, as asbestos fibers are frequently microscopic and may not be noticeable to the naked eye.


In cases where visual assessment is inconclusive, examples of suspected materials can be collected and sent out to certified research laboratories for screening. These research laboratories use specialized methods such as polarized light microscopy or transmission electron microscopy to properly identify the visibility of asbestos fibers in the examples. By complying with strenuous identification treatments, individuals can effectively alleviate the threats connected with asbestos exposure.


Selecting the Right Screening Method



Identification of possible asbestos products plays an important duty in determining the ideal testing technique for exact asbestos fiber discovery. Once presumed products have been identified, selecting the right testing technique is necessary to guarantee reputable outcomes. There are 2 primary approaches for asbestos testing: polarized light microscopy (PLM) and transmission electron microscopy (TEM) PLM is frequently made use of for initial screening as it is affordable and gives quick results. However, PLM has limitations in identifying asbestos fibers that are smaller than 1 to 3 microns. On the other hand, TEM is an advanced strategy that can properly identify asbestos fibers at the ultrastructural level. While TEM is more expensive and time-consuming than PLM, it uses greater level of sensitivity and specificity in asbestos detection. Choosing the suitable testing method depends on various elements such as the sort of product being examined, the required level of sensitivity of the evaluation, and the readily available spending Get More Info plan. It is crucial to seek advice from with certified asbestos testing professionals to establish one of the most ideal approach for your certain testing needs.


Carrying Out Sample Collection Securely



When collecting samples for asbestos testing, focusing on security actions is vital to lessen prospective direct exposure dangers. Asbestos fibers are hazardous when disrupted, making it vital to comply with correct safety methods during sample collection - link asbestos survey. Before beginning the tasting process, make certain that you are geared up with individual safety devices (PPE) such as disposable coveralls, safety glasses, handwear covers, and masks to prevent breathing or call with asbestos fibers


It is important to damp the sampling area utilizing a mild mist of water to stop the fibers from becoming airborne during collection. When gathering examples and stay clear of hostile scratching or drilling that might launch asbestos fibers right into the air, Usage care. Rather, thoroughly reduced a little item of the material using appropriate tools and position it into a secured container for evaluation by a qualified research laboratory.


Additionally, identifying each example with detailed information regarding the tasting date, collector, and place's name is important for accurate record-keeping and evaluation. By adhering to these safety and security standards, you can perform example collection for asbestos testing successfully while reducing the threat of exposure.
